For the nutrition tip of the day, make sure you have sufficient potassium in your diet. To grow food, most companies use fertilizer, and fertilizer must contain three elements: Nitrogen, Phosphorus, and Potassium. For good potassium, companies turn to natural sources such as the Dead Sea to collect large amount of potassium (and magnesium) so that they can provide these minerals to farmers to grow food. In turn, the food we eat not only grows in a healthy way, but its rich in the nutrients we need in the body.
Potassium is an important "Electrolyte" in the body with Sodium and Chloride which helps to regulate metabolism and cell function.
so the next time you reach for some fresh fruits and vegetables, think of potassium and the importance of this nutrient in food.
